Lat & Long to V&H
I am looking for an Excel formula that I can use to convert Longitude
& Latitude to Vertical & Horizontal Coordinates? If you are not aware, Vertical & Horizontal (V&H) Coordinates are used by the Bell Operating Companies to help determine airline miles between Central Offices. Thanks, Bill |
